Observations of the Be X-ray source A 0535 + 26 are described. The features of the source changed notably between Feb. and Oct. 1981: the magnitude of the optical companion decreased by 0.2 M in less than one year, in passbands U, B. and V. The infrared magnitude decreased by 0.6 M in the K band and the ultraviolet flux is nearly invariable. The variations in different wavelength regions are probably due to changes in the circumstellar envelope. November 1981 high resolution IUE spectra clearly show C IV and Si IV lines with P Cygni profiles. February and October 1980 profiles did not show this characteristic (due to intrinsic variability of the source and/or a consequence of the smaller S/N ratio of the spectra). From the Si IV and C IV P Cygni profiles, a mass loss rate of 6 X 10 to the minus 9th to 10 to the minus 8th power M/yr is estimated. From the infrared excess, a mass loss rate of 6 x 10 to the minus 6th power M/yr is obtained. Radio observations at 18 cm give an upper limit of 36 mJy from A 0535+26.
